基于Java的车辆管理系统设计与实现

需积分: 0 0 下载量 199 浏览量 更新于2024-09-15 收藏 38KB DOC 举报
"车辆管理系统是针对现代社会车辆数量急剧增长而设计的一种计算机软件应用,旨在提升车辆管理的效率和安全性。这种系统通常涵盖汽车租赁和出租业务,通过自动化处理大量信息,帮助管理者跟踪和控制车辆的状态,包括维修、违章、使用情况等。常见的开发语言和技术包括ASP.NET/C#、ASP.NET/VB、Java/JSP、Winform、ASP、PHP、HTML以及安卓应用。车辆管理系统的开发不仅包括系统的功能设计,如数据库的增删改查、车辆和驾驶员的管理,还涉及到用户界面的设计和数据库的优化。系统一般采用C/S架构,提供便捷的数据查询,并保证程序的可维护性和重用性。在开发过程中,需要重点考虑数据的准确性、实时性和系统的易用性,以满足企业和组织对车辆管理信息化、科学化的追求。此外,该系统还可能包括开题报告、源代码、数据库、论文和答辩PPT等全套资料,后期提供技术支持,确保用户能顺利通过项目审查。" 车辆管理系统的核心功能通常包括以下几个方面: 1. 车辆信息管理:系统应能记录和更新车辆的基本信息,如车牌号、车型、购买日期、保养记录等,同时支持对车辆状态的实时追踪。 2. 驾驶员管理:管理驾驶员的个人信息,包括驾驶证号、驾驶经验、违章记录等,确保驾驶员资质的有效性。 3. 租赁/出租管理:处理车辆的租赁或出租业务,包括预约、租金计算、租期管理和结算。 4. 维修与保养:跟踪车辆的维修历史,提醒定期保养,降低运营成本。 5. 违章处理:监控车辆的违章情况,及时处理罚款,避免滞纳金。 6. 报表与统计:生成各类管理报表,如车辆使用率、维修费用、租赁收入等,为决策提供数据支持。 7. 权限控制:设置不同级别的用户权限,确保数据安全,防止未经授权的访问。 8. 系统维护与升级:具备良好的可扩展性,方便后期添加新功能或优化现有功能。 在开发车辆管理系统时,通常会采用如Java或.NET这样的成熟开发平台,结合关系型数据库如MySQL,构建稳定、高效的后台系统。同时,考虑到用户体验,前端界面设计应简洁直观,易于操作。此外,系统还需要进行充分的测试和调试,确保其在实际运行中的稳定性和可靠性。 车辆管理系统是现代交通管理的重要工具,通过科技手段提升了车辆管理的效率,降低了管理成本,是汽车租赁和出租行业不可或缺的一部分。
2024-12-27 上传
hu8102
  • 粉丝: 5
  • 资源: 22
上传资源 快速赚钱